Compare all specifications:
1983 Citroen GSA | 2010 Nissan Titan | |
Make | Citroen | Nissan |
Model | GSA | Titan |
Year Released | 1983 | 2010 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 1129 cc | 5549 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 4 cylinders | 8 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| V |
Horse Power | 56 HP | 317 HP |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Front | Rear |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 6 seats |
Number of Doors | 4 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Length | 4190 mm | 5710 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1640 mm | 2030 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1360 mm | 1900 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2560 mm | 3560 mm |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 43 L | 106 L |
